Subject: ChipTrack handover

Hi,

Taking over ChipTrack, our marathon timing-chip reader firmware, for this release window. The RFID decode path changed in 2.8, so watch split-time alerts closely during the Harborfell race. Firmware images must be signed before the readers will flash them; the updater rejects anything unsigned. The deploy key for signing images is included below.

deploy key for kagup-bawig: bky9_ZMq28eTw9

## Reviewing Changes to Keymill

Keymill is our internal secrets-rotation utility. When reviewing patches, verify that every rotation path writes an audit record *before* revoking the old credential — reversing that order has caused lockouts twice. Test fixtures live in `keymill/testdata`; never use real vault paths in tests. For design-history context or intent questions, contact the maintainers.

escalation mailbox, kaweg-kahif: druwyn.sordor@nelvroworks.corp

# Flaglight Rollouts — Approvals

Quick version for on-call: any rollout touching more than 5% of traffic needs an approval in Flaglight before the ramp continues. Kill switches don't need approval — just flip them and note it in the incident channel. Scheduled ramps pause automatically if error budget burns hot. If you're stuck at 2 a.m. with a pending approval, there's one person authorized to override, and that's the approver below.

account owner for tagep-bafof: Norael Gilax Juleth

Finance Review Summary — Corvane Product Line Pricing

Prepared for sales leads.

Our review of the Corvane line shows current list prices sit roughly 8% below comparable offerings, while gross margin has slipped to 31% due to component cost inflation. We recommend a staged increase: 4% at the next catalog refresh, with a further 3% contingent on renewal rates holding. Discount authority should be tightened to 10% without director approval. Volume customers will receive advance notice. The rationale tied to our broader plans is noted below.

board note of tahog-yagef: Headcount on the Ralael team goes from 9 to 80 by the end of April. Gross margin on Ralael came in at 15 percent against a plan of 5 percent.